Title :
A normalization technique for non-additive noise

Abstract :
A normalization technique leading to a constant false alarm receiver in the cases where noise and signal are not additive is presented. The algorithm presented is mainly based on a log transform followed by a fixed and adaptive sorting. Some results obtained on a real signal (neutron noise) are given. They show the superiority of the method over classical smoothing approaches from the noise alone reference (NAR) point of view
